Once again, Sterling’s mic is weird. Sorry. Special guest and host of Speak On It Podcast Neysha join Sterling and Kortney for another episode of regular shenanigans. Kortney’s favorite movie Jurassic World gets a sequel, where would a tie go on a giraffe’s neck, singing in the shower, the greatness that is Bessie Stringfield (and the movie/miniseries we want to see about her life) and what would happen if Beyonce and Lin Manuel Miranda ever met.
